Einbaum is a popular dive site located in Zug, Switzerland, known for its scenic underwater landscape and diverse aquatic life. The site features a mix of rocky formations and vegetation, providing a habitat for various fish species.

Diving at Einbaum typically involves exploring submerged trees and structures, with opportunities to observe local fish and plant life. The site is suitable for divers looking to experience freshwater diving in a picturesque setting.
